Solves any quadratic equation of the form ax² + bx + c = 0
x = (-b ± √(b² - 4ac)) / (2a)
Coefficient of x²
Coefficient of x
Constant term
Unknown variable (solution)
Solve x² + 5x + 6 = 0
Identify: a=1, b=5, c=6
Calculate discriminant: b² - 4ac = 25 - 24 = 1
Apply formula: x = (-5 ± √1) / 2
x = (-5 + 1)/2 = -2 or x = (-5 - 1)/2 = -3
Solve 2x² - 7x + 3 = 0
Identify: a=2, b=-7, c=3
Calculate discriminant: 49 - 24 = 25
Apply formula: x = (7 ± 5) / 4
x = 12/4 = 3 or x = 2/4 = 0.5
The quadratic formula was known to ancient Babylonians around 2000 BC. The modern algebraic form was developed by Arab mathematicians in the 9th century.

Problem 1: Solve x² + 3x - 10 = 0
Answer: x = 2 or x = -5
Problem 2: Solve 3x² + 8x - 3 = 0
Answer: x = 1/3 or x = -3
Problem 3: Solve x² - 6x + 9 = 0
Answer: x = 3 (double root)
